Chapter 4 Timer Functions 83 4-3 16-bit Timer Operation (timer 4) 4-3-1 Overview Timer 4 is a 16-bit programmable counter that can be used as an event counter. A signal with frequency of 1/2 of the timer 4 overflow signal can be output from the TM4IO pin. An input capture function and added pulse PWM output function can also be used. s Timer Operation Settings for timer operation are listed below. (1) Set the TM4EN flag of the timer 4 mode register (TM4MD) to "0" so that the count operation of timer 4 is stopped. (2) Set the TM4CK2~0 flags of the TM4MD register to select fosc, fs/4, or fs/16 as the clock source. (3) Set the TM4PWM flag of the TM4MD register to "0" so that 16-bit timer operation is selected.
